## Fix audio drift in Hallwright guide app

Fixes stuttering playback reported by visitors at the Verrow Gallery exhibit. Root cause: buffer underruns on older devices when switching tracks near beacons. Support team: tell users to update; no settings changes needed on their end. This PR enlarges the prefetch buffer and adds a beacon debounce. The tuned values are listed here.

tuning table, fajop-hafog:
WEIGHTS = {
    "soriel": 277,
    "belael": 101,
}

**Runbook: Restoring access to Ledgerscope**

If an admin gets locked out of the Ledgerscope audit-log viewer, don't just reset the account — you'll lose the session chain and the logs look tampered. Instead, use the break-glass flow from the Hollin bastion host. It asks two questions, then prompts for the recovery passphrase shown below.

strongbox words: druvan-lamys-eliius-jorax-istox-soreth-ulays-gilix-ralix-oliiel-norwyn-casvan-praius

TICKET-4471: Gatewatch vault locked after rate-limit change. The Brindlecore API gateway began returning 429s to the secrets service once the new per-tenant quota shipped, and three failed unlock attempts sealed the Gatewatch vault. Raise the quota for the vault-agent tenant, restart the gateway pod, then unseal manually. The passphrase required for the manual unseal is provided below for your convenience.

recovery phrase for fahof-fawip: casael-fenael-wenix

Finance Review Summary — Corvane Product Line Pricing

Prepared for sales leads.

Our review of the Corvane line shows current list prices sit roughly 8% below comparable offerings, while gross margin has slipped to 31% due to component cost inflation. We recommend a staged increase: 4% at the next catalog refresh, with a further 3% contingent on renewal rates holding. Discount authority should be tightened to 10% without director approval. Volume customers will receive advance notice. The rationale tied to our broader plans is noted below.

board note of tahog-yagef: Headcount on the Ralael team goes from 9 to 80 by the end of April. Gross margin on Ralael came in at 15 percent against a plan of 5 percent.